This poem is also pretty old. It really wasn't one of my favorites when I wrote it but when I read it to my dad he said he liked it the best. So this is dedicated to him.
Me, Myself, and I
My sense of time
has completely vanished.
I am a speck of debris
floating in space.
To my disgrace I haven’t yet found myself,
despite all my soul searching.
The world around me constantly changes,
yet the only change I experience is age.
Wishing I could talk,
when unfortunately I have nothing to say.
While the world finds love,
I can selfishly only find myself.
Me, Myself, and I.
